Towards a comprehensive European policy for small and medium sized enterprises

There are approximately 23 million small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in the EU making up 99% of all businesses and providing two-thirds of all 

private sector jobs. They represent the main driving force for economic growth, innovation, employment and social integration.

The EU has already done much to improve the situation for SMEs but a lot still remains to be done to reduce bureaucracy, simplify access to financial 

instruments and improve SME access to European and international markets.

The ALDE group is determined to boost successful entrepreneurship in Europe and to further improve the framework conditions for SMEs in three priority areas

  •  Smart regulation and simplification of rules
  •  Easier financing
  •  Improved market access
